Opinicus Capital Inc. reduced its position in shares of Verizon Communications Inc. (NYSE:VZ – Free Report) by 54.8% during the 4th qu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ission (SEC). The fund owned 14,152 shares of the cell phone carrier’s stock after selling 17,153 shares during the period. Opinicus Capital Inc.’s holdings in Verizon Communications were worth $576,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Verizon Communications Price Performance
VZ opened at $47.98 on Wednesday. The company’s 50 day simple moving average is $48.69 and its 200 day simple moving average is $44.35. The company has a debt-to-equity ratio of 1.38, a quick ratio of 0.61 and a current ratio of 0.64. Verizon Communications Inc. has a 1 year low of $38.39 and a 1 year high of $51.68. The stock has a market capitalization of $200.35 billion, a PE ratio of 11.70, a P/E/G ratio of 0.99 and a beta of 0.24.
Verizon Communications (NYSE:VZ – Get Free Report) last released its earnings results on Monday, April 27th. The cell phone carrier reported $1.28 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$1.21 by $0.07. Verizon Communications had a net margin of 12.46% and a return on equity of 19.25%. The business had revenue of $34.44 billion for the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$34.82 billion. During the same period last year, the company earned $1.19 earnings per share. The company’s quarterly revenue was up 2.7% on a year-over-year basis. Verizon Communications has set its FY 2026 guidance at 4.950-4.990 EPS. As a group, sell-side analysts expect that Verizon Communications Inc. will post 4.96 EPS for the current year.

Verizon Communications Profile
Verizon Communications Inc (NYSE: VZ) is a major U.S.-based telecommunications company that provides a broad range of communications and information services. Its operations span consumer and business markets, with core offerings that include wireless voice and data services, fixed-line broadband and fiber-optic services, and enterprise networking solutions. Verizon is headquartered in New York City and operates a nationwide wireless network that supports consumer subscribers as well as business and government customers.
The company’s consumer products include mobile phone plans, unlimited data services, and Fios, its branded fiber-optic internet, television and voice service for homes and small businesses.
